Output 8429d7356aa14c2489030168923840f2cfee3ea4e42c892419356f160bab4db1:0

value
12085
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 660e349f921cdbf5e67c61ef2e54f3922f343ef851d1068c7b9c0b1e9e4cf09b
address
ltc1pvc8rf8ujrndltenuv8hju48njghng0hc28gsdrrmns93a8jv7zds938pwg
transaction
8429d7356aa14c2489030168923840f2cfee3ea4e42c892419356f160bab4db1
spent
true